INDIANAPOLIS – McKendree University freshman forward Alyssa Reiniger and University of Wisconsin-Parkside freshman goalkeeper Mallory Geurts have been named the Great Lakes Valley Conference women’s soccer Offensive and Defensive Players of the Week, respectively, it was announced by the league office Monday.
Reiniger helped McKendree to a 1-0-1 record last week against Lewis and UW-Parkside – two teams ranked ahead of the Bearcats in the top tier of the GLVC standings. On Sunday, she netted both goals in McKendree’s 2-0 victory against Lewis, after providing offensive support against the Rangers on Friday. In the UWP contest, McKendree was outshot 7-1 in the first half, but Reiniger was lauded for bringing the Bearcats back on the offensive attack in the second half to hold an 11-9 advantage over the remainder of the game. This is the Maryville, Ill., native’s first career weekly award and just the second ever for a McKendree player as Maggie Dudas was named GLVC Player of the Week nearly one year ago on Oct. 8, 2012.
Geurts tallied a pair of overtime shutouts over the weekend, helping the Rangers finish their GLVC road swing unbeaten at 1-0-1. The Green Bay, Wis., native tallied six saves in a double-overtime scoreless stalemate against McKendree on Friday before turning away eight shots in a 1-0 overtime win over host Bellarmine on Sunday. She finished the week with 14 saves in 201 minutes of work. In 10 starts this season, Geurts has posted five shutouts. This is the second weekly honor of her career as she was also honored after the opening weekend this year on Sept. 9.
